The storefront video gaming centers are now outlawed in the state of Florida. The governor said the Legislature "did the right thing" by banning the stores as illegal gambling, but made it clear he doesn't want to dwell on the legislation. He wants lawmakers to get back to his main priorities of teacher raises and a tax break for manufacturers.
The Senate voted 36-4 on HB 155 to ban Internet sweepstakes cafes. The bill has already passed the House and is headed to the governor's desk.
